WebSep 14, 2024 · Properly insulating a shed requires you to seal gaps, install sheets of insulation, and possibly cover them with drywall. Part 1 Sealing the Structure 1 Replace broken windows. There is no use insulating the walls if the windows are gapped or broken. 2 Consider installing double glazed windows. WebMeasure the felt. Measure the height and width of your shed’s wall. Add around 6 inches to each dimension and get the area, based on your dimensions plus the 6 inches. Web8. Shed Window Planter Box. Window flower boxes are easy to install, adding an exciting new dimension to any shed window. When fitted within easy reach, a shed window box is easy to water and maintain. Your reward is a splash of vibrant color and the intoxicating scent of your favorite summer flowers.
